If any company was created twice in Address book, there is a handy workaround to fix this issue. Instead of deleting one of the companies, you can merge them together and consequently move the contacts under the companies to one place.

To merge the companies:

  1. Navigate to the specific company.
  2. Right-click it and select Merge companies from the context menu. Alternatively, you can click Merge companies on the ribbon bar.

  1. The Merge with dialog box will appear. Select the target company available in the list.

To search the necessary target company in the particular contact list, specify the name of the company in the search field.

You can also search for the target company through the whole Address book. For this, navigate to the Search company in all lists field, specify the search query and click Enter or Search button.

When the necessary target company is selected, click Merge. As a result, only the target company will remain including all contacts from both companies.
